			Fix following warnings:
linux/arch/mips/kernel/setup.c:432: warning: field width is not type int (arg 2)
linux/arch/mips/kernel/setup.c:432: warning: field width is not type int (arg 4)
linux/arch/mips/kernel/syscall.c:279: warning: unused variable `len'
linux/arch/mips/kernel/syscall.c:280: warning: unused variable `name'
linux/arch/mips/math-emu/dp_fint.c:32: warning: unused variable `xc'
linux/arch/mips/math-emu/dp_flong.c:32: warning: unused variable `xc'
linux/arch/mips/math-emu/sp_fint.c:32: warning: unused variable `xc'
linux/arch/mips/math-emu/sp_flong.c:32: warning: unused variable `xc'
    
(original patch by Atsushi, slight changes to the setup.c part by me.)
